From 61598093bbdd283a7edc367d900f223070ead8d2 Mon Sep 17 00:00:00 2001 From: hc <hc@nodka.com> Date: Fri, 10 May 2024 07:43:03 +0000 Subject: [PATCH] add ax88772C AX88772C_eeprom_tools --- kernel/kernel/sched/features.h | 34 +++------------------------------- 1 files changed, 3 insertions(+), 31 deletions(-) diff --git a/kernel/kernel/sched/features.h b/kernel/kernel/sched/features.h index bd395af..f1bf5e1 100644 --- a/kernel/kernel/sched/features.h +++ b/kernel/kernel/sched/features.h @@ -39,7 +39,6 @@ SCHED_FEAT(HRTICK, false) SCHED_FEAT(DOUBLE_TICK, false) -SCHED_FEAT(LB_BIAS, true) /* * Decrement CPU capacity based on time not spent running tasks @@ -78,7 +77,7 @@ SCHED_FEAT(RT_PUSH_IPI, true) #endif -SCHED_FEAT(RT_RUNTIME_SHARE, true) +SCHED_FEAT(RT_RUNTIME_SHARE, false) SCHED_FEAT(LB_MIN, false) SCHED_FEAT(ATTACH_AGE_LOAD, true) @@ -92,32 +91,5 @@ SCHED_FEAT(UTIL_EST, true) SCHED_FEAT(UTIL_EST_FASTUP, true) -/* - * Fast pre-selection of CPU candidates for EAS. - */ -SCHED_FEAT(FIND_BEST_TARGET, false) - -/* - * Energy aware scheduling algorithm choices: - * EAS_PREFER_IDLE - * Direct tasks in a schedtune.prefer_idle=1 group through - * the EAS path for wakeup task placement. Otherwise, put - * those tasks through the mainline slow path. - */ -SCHED_FEAT(EAS_PREFER_IDLE, true) - -/* - * Request max frequency from schedutil whenever a RT task is running. - */ -SCHED_FEAT(SUGOV_RT_MAX_FREQ, false) - -/* - * Apply schedtune boost hold to tasks of all sched classes. - * If enabled, schedtune will hold the boost applied to a CPU - * for 50ms regardless of task activation - if the task is - * still running 50ms later, the boost hold expires and schedtune - * boost will expire immediately the task stops. - * If disabled, this behaviour will only apply to tasks of the - * RT class. - */ -SCHED_FEAT(SCHEDTUNE_BOOST_HOLD_ALL, false) +SCHED_FEAT(ALT_PERIOD, true) +SCHED_FEAT(BASE_SLICE, true) -- Gitblit v1.6.2